Selway-Bitterroot Foundation Inc. (EIN: 27-2868220), also known as Selway-Bitterroot Frank Church Foundation, has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2023 IRS Form 990 filing, Selway-Bitterroot Foundation Inc., a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 2 out of 17 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$56,267. The highest compensated employee at Selway-Bitterroot Foundation Inc. is Ryan Ghelfi with fiscal year 2023 compensation of $84,415. Selway-Bitterroot Foundation Inc. changed its name from Selway-Bitterroot Foundation Inc. Dba Selway-Bitterroot Frank Church Found in 2019.

Mission Statement

THE ORGANIZATION'S SIGNIFICANT ACTIVITIES IN SUPPORT OF ITS MISSION ARE LEADING VOLUNTEER PROJECTS IN THE WILDERNESS, FOSTERING AWARENESS AND EDUCATION OF WILDERNESS AND WILDLAND VALUES, AND MENTORING FUTURE LEADERS IN THE FIELD OF WILDERNESS AND WILDLAND LEADERSHIP.
